Resounding mysteries: Sound and silence in the Eleusinian soundscape
The term soundscape', as coined by the Canadian composer R. Murray Schafer at the end of the 1960s, refers to the part of the acoustic environment that is perceivable by humans. This study attempts to reconstruct roughly the Eleusinian soundscape' (the words and the sounds made and heard...
